WebTo be eligible for PFL benefit payments, you must have: Welcomed a new child into the family in the past 12 months through birth. Paid into State Disability Insurance (noted as "CASDI" on most paystubs) in the past 5 to 18 months. Not taken the maximum eight weeks of PFL in the past 12 months.
